Infiltration bid from Pakistan, one killed

National, Mon, 06 Oct 2008 IANS

Jammu, Oct 3 (IANS) One person was killed while others ran back into Pakistan when Indian troops foiled an infiltration bid from across the International Border (IB) near this Jammu and Kashmir winter capital, a Border Security Force (BSF) spokesperson said Friday.

 

The incident took place Thursday evening when BSF guards noticed some movement near the Korotana border outpost fencing, about 25 km west of Jammu.

 

 

'It was a group of three to four infiltrators trying to sneak into the Indian side,' said a BSF spokesperson. The troops fired, killing one of the infiltrators on the outer side of the fence in Indian territory.

 

 

He said the killed man was a Pakistani national, from whom eatables and cigarettes were recovered. 'Others in the group managed to run back into Pakistani side,' the official added.

 

 

He said there was some firing from the Pakistani Rangers' side as well to give cover to the infiltration.
